In this episode of the Board Drill Podcast, hosts Kyle Bradburn and Matt Dixon sit down with Aaron Avery, the Offensive Coordinator at The Bolles School in Jacksonville, Florida. The episode dives deep into Coach Avery's innovative approach to summer and fall camp install processes. Avery shares his method of breaking down the summer install into manageable weekly segments, focusing on a gradual build-up of the core offense, followed by a review period leading into fall camp. This meticulous planning allows for thorough repetition and mastery of the playbook by the time the season starts. Avery discusses the importance of teaching players the rules and principles of the offense, enabling them to adapt to various formations and motions confidently. The conversation also touches on the collaborative efforts between the offense and defense during fall camp to ensure comprehensive preparation.
